>I am trying to create a application using an existing Access Database."
>The Business object generator appears to work well but when I examine the Entity classes no data types are recognised eg
>in the get command i see lines such as
>.................,"System)),System)
>I have tried to correct this to the appropriate type eg
>................."System.Int64)),System.64)
>After this the project compiles.
>However when I try to create a new instance of the Business object on the Work bench - I get error saying Create Instance Failed
>with error message - Unable to evaluate expression.
>Is MM compatible with Microsoft Access?
>If so what is going wrong.
>I am using OLEDb as my data class and command.text.

Currently, the Business Layer Generator does not work with Access databases, although the data access classes can retrieve and update Access data.
